The correct hierarchy of number sets within the real number system, from largest to smallest, is:
**Real Numbers → Rational Numbers → Integers → Whole Numbers → Natural Numbers**
So, the most accurate hierarchy from the given options would be:
**rational numbers, integers, whole numbers, natural numbers.**
